Publisher's Summary
The Stranger appears out of nowhere, perhaps in a bar or a parking lot or at the grocery store. His identity is unknown. His motives are unclear. His information is undeniable. Then he whispers a few words in your ear and disappears, leaving you picking up the pieces of your shattered world.
Adam Price has a lot to lose: a comfortable marriage to a beautiful woman, two wonderful sons, and all the trappings of the American dream - a big house, a good job, a seemingly perfect life.
Then he runs into the Stranger. When he learns a devastating secret about his wife, Corrine, he confronts her, and the mirage of perfection disappears as if it never existed at all. Soon Adam finds himself tangled in something far darker than even Corrine's deception and realises that if he doesn't make exactly the right moves, the conspiracy he's stumbled into will not only ruin lives - it will end them.

The Stranger by Harlan Coben 3/5
"The Stranger" by Harlan Coben is a thriller that follows Adam Price as he uncovers a devastating secret about his seemingly perfect wife, Corinne. The arrival of a mysterious stranger sets off a chain of events that leads Adam down a puzzling and perplexing path. Coben cleverly weaves together intricate plot twists and memorable characters in this page-turner that will you fully attentive until the very end.
I found the ending of "The Stranger" to be somewhat predictable. While the story contains numerous twists and turns that keep the reader engaged throughout, the ultimate outcome may not come as a complete surprise to those who are well-versed in the thriller genre. However, even if the ending is predictable, the journey to get there is still a thrilling and satisfying ride.
